Show Notes

In a divided society, idealists believe we can overcome our differences.

Alexandra Hudson is one of those idealists. Disillusioned by the backstabbing she witnessed in federal government, she began to research how we can repair the divisions keeping us apart. 

We discuss what being civil means in a dog-eat-dog culture and why building a more connected community can start on the front porch.
